    FAQs about Xia pack batteries generally have fewer labels

    What is the difference between a lithium battery label and an Overpack?

    The CAUTION label (lithium battery mark) alerts carriers and handlers that a package contains potentially reactive energy sources. An overpack —a larger outer packaging containing multiple smaller packages—must also display the proper markings to ensure compliance with UN3480 (batteries) or UN3481 (batteries packed with equipment) requirements.

    Do I need a performance packaging for a lithium battery?

    However, if the package contains no more than 2.5 kg of lithium metal cells or batteries, UN performance packaging is not required when the package displays both the Lithium Battery Mark and the Class 9 Lithium Battery label. See 173.185(c)(5)(i) for details. • Damaged, defective, or recalled lithium batteries are forbidden from air transport.

    Do lithium batteries need Cao labels?

    Lithium metal batteries frequently require CAO labels for air shipments, while lithium-ion batteries may not. You must understand these distinctions to ensure compliance with labeling requirements and avoid shipment delays.   • What is csc in battery pack

    What is csc in battery pack

    In a lithium battery pack, the cell contact system is the electrical connection module that connects the battery cells and the BMS (battery management system). csc is equipped with a passive discharge path in order to balance out the battery cell charges. The cell sensor circuit communicates with the. What is CCS on a Battery? CCS, short for Cells Contact System, refers to an integrated busbar system that combines conductive busbars, control circuits (such as voltage and temperature sensors), and other components into a single modular unit.
